The design is beautifully simple.

Two hands gently cradle a heart, topped with a crown.

Each element carries its own meaning:

🤝 The Hands represent Friendship.

❤️ The Heart represents Love.

👑 The Crown represents Loyalty.

A Little Irish History…

The Claddagh ring takes its name from the tiny fishing village of Claddagh, just beyond the old city walls of Galway on Ireland's rugged west coast.

The design as we know it today first appeared during the 17th century, and has since travelled the world as an enduring symbol of Irish heritage, romance and family ties. Passed between generations, given as engagement rings, wedding rings, friendship rings and treasured keepsakes, the Claddagh has become one of Ireland's most recognised and beloved pieces of jewellery.
